Choosing Seamless Threaded Pipe Fittings materials suitable for specific application scenarios requires comprehensive consideration of multiple factors such as medium characteristics,working environment,pressure and temperature,and cost.The following are detailed considerations:

Consider the characteristics of the medium

Corrosive medium

If the medium being transported is corrosive,such as acid,alkali,salt solution,etc.,it is necessary to choose materials with good corrosion resistance.For example,when transporting strong acid media such as sulfuric acid and hydrochloric acid in the chemical industry,stainless steel materials(such as 316L stainless steel,which has a high molybdenum content and good corrosion resistance to various strong acids,bases,and salts)can be used;For some weakly corrosive media,such as fresh water,copper and copper alloy pipe fittings can also be used,which have good corrosion resistance in fresh water.

For media containing chloride ions,ordinary stainless steel may experience pitting corrosion and stress corrosion cracking.In this case,materials with higher resistance to chloride ion corrosion,such as super stainless steel or nickel based alloys,can be selected.

Media with high cleanliness requirements

In industries such as food,beverage,and pharmaceuticals,the medium being transported requires extremely high cleanliness and must not have any contamination.Stainless steel material is an ideal choice,such as 304 stainless steel,which has a smooth surface,is not easy to breed bacteria,and meets food hygiene and safety standards.It can ensure that the medium is not contaminated during transportation and guarantee product quality.

Flammable and explosive media

When transporting flammable and explosive media such as natural gas,petroleum,etc.,the material of the pipe fittings needs to have sufficient strength and good sealing to prevent leakage and safety accidents.Carbon steel and alloy steel are commonly used choices as they have high strength and toughness,and can withstand the pressure and impact force of the medium.At the same time,the welding performance of the material is good to ensure the reliability of the pipeline connection.

Consider the working environment

Temperature conditions

High temperature environment:If the pipe fittings work in a high temperature environment,such as steam pipelines in thermal power plants,it is necessary to choose materials with good high temperature resistance.Alloy steel is more suitable,such as 15CrMo alloy steel,which can maintain good strength and oxidation resistance at high temperatures,and can withstand long-term high temperature effects without deformation or damage.

Low temperature environment:In low temperature environments,such as refrigeration pipelines and fittings in cold storage,the material of the fittings needs to have good low-temperature toughness to prevent cracking due to brittleness caused by low temperature.Some special alloy steels or stainless steels can maintain good performance at low temperatures,such as 06Cr19Ni10(304 stainless steel),which still has good toughness and ductility at low temperatures.

Humidity and atmospheric environment

In humid environments or coastal areas,the air contains a high amount of moisture and salt,making pipes prone to rusting and corrosion.Stainless steel material has excellent resistance to atmospheric corrosion and can effectively resist the erosion of moisture and salt,making it the preferred choice in these environments.

Vibration and impact environment

In environments with vibration and impact,such as connecting pipelines of mechanical equipment,the material of pipe fittings needs to have sufficient toughness and fatigue resistance.Carbon steel and alloy steel usually have good toughness and can withstand certain vibrations and impacts without damage.At the same time,the connection method of the pipe fittings also needs to be firm and reliable to ensure stability in vibration environments.

Consider pressure and flow rate

High pressure environment

When the pipeline system is subjected to high pressure,such as high-pressure oil well pipelines for oil extraction,it is necessary to choose materials with high strength.Alloy steel and high-strength carbon steel are commonly used choices as they can withstand high pressure without cracking.In addition,the wall thickness of the pipe fittings also needs to be designed reasonably according to the pressure level to ensure safety.

High velocity medium

For pipelines transporting high velocity media,the inner walls of the fittings will experience significant erosion and wear.At this point,it is necessary to choose materials with good wear resistance,such as alloy steel containing hard alloy elements,or to perform special wear resistance treatment on the inner wall of the pipe fittings to extend their service life.

Consider cost factors

Initial procurement cost

The prices of seamless threaded fittings made of different materials vary greatly.Carbon steel pipe fittings have relatively low costs.In general industrial pipelines and building water supply and drainage systems that do not require particularly high material performance,prioritizing the use of carbon steel pipe fittings can reduce procurement costs.Stainless steel,alloy steel and other materials of pipe fittings have relatively high prices.On the premise of meeting the usage requirements,reasonable selection should be made according to the actual situation to avoid excessive use of high priced materials leading to increased costs.

Installation and maintenance costs

Some materials of pipe fittings are difficult to install and require special welding processes or installation equipment,which will increase installation costs.For example,the welding of certain alloy steels requires specific welding materials and process parameters,which have high technical requirements for welders.At the same time,the maintenance cost of pipes made of different materials also varies.Materials with good corrosion resistance can reduce the frequency and cost of anti-corrosion treatment in later maintenance.

Consider regulatory and standard requirements

Industry standards

Different industries have their own norms and standards,with clear requirements for the material of pipe fittings.For example,in the pharmaceutical industry,the material of pipe fittings must comply with the requirements of Good Manufacturing Practice(GMP)for drug production;In the construction industry,the material of pipe fittings needs to comply with relevant building standards and safety regulations.When selecting pipe material,it is necessary to strictly comply with these regulations and standards.

Regional regulations

Different regions may have different regulations and policies regarding the material and use of pipe fittings.When carrying out project construction,it is necessary to understand the local regulatory requirements and ensure that the selected pipe materials comply with local regulations.
